ROUTE 6 STREETSCAPE IMPROVEMENTS

The City of Peekskill and design consultant Lochner Engineering, P.C. will present preliminary plans for upgrades to Route 6 (East Main Street) between High Street and Hamilton Avenue at a public meeting on Thursday, June 20, 2013 at 7:00 p.m. in the Nutrition Dining Room at the Neighborhood Center, 4 Nelson Avenue.  The goals of this federally-funded construction project are to increase pedestrian safety and to improve the aesthetics of this major gateway into downtown.  All are invited to attend to ask questions and to comment on preliminary concepts.

The Conservation Advisory Council (CAC) was established in 2011 by the City of Peekskill Common Council to help build awareness and support for the management and protection of Peekskill’s natural resources and parks.

The CAC is charged with the following responsibilities, among others:

• To keep an inventory and map of all open areas and wetland areas within the City of Peekskill for the purpose of advising on ecologically suitable uses of these areas.

• To cooperate with other official City bodies active in the area of community planning.
